An affidavit is statement of facts which is sworn to (or affirmed) before an officer who has authority to administer an oath (e.g. a notary public). This affidavit form is used for stating the well depth.

To commence a small claims action, the plaintiff must go to the clerk's office, complete the intake sheet, and pay a small fee. The plaintiff has a choice between day or night small claims court.

To begin an action in Small Claims Court, a person, or someone acting on his or her behalf, must come to the Small Claims Court Clerk's office in the proper county and fill out a statement of claim. To find out where the clerk's office is located in your county, click on Locations.

You or someone else may start your case by filling out a Complaint Form (DC-283). The Complaint Form describes your claim to the Court. You may file by mail or you may file in person at one of the District Court courthouses. You will be required to pay a filing fee.

That transmission constitutes service. Time to respond to an e?served document is the same as when personal service is made in hard copy format. The NYSCEF file will maintain a record of the parties that have been e?served with that document. There is no charge for this electronic service.

In 1999, the first year in which e-filing in the New York courts was authorized2, not a single case was e-filed. Sixteen years later, in 2015, we witnessed a major milestone in this program ? the one millionth case was e-filed.
